West Michigan Symphony

MusiciansMichigan, United States11-50 Employees

West Michigan Symphony is a mid-sized performing arts organization based in Muskegon, Michigan. It serves as the resident performing group at the Frauenthal Center in downtown Muskegon, presenting an eight-concert subscription season that includes five classical programs and three pops. In addition, the ensemble operates The Block, a nearby listening space that hosts about 15 events annually across jazz, classical, and related genres.

The symphony reaches roughly 16,500 people each year through its concerts and Community Music Encounters learning events, more than 30% of whom are children or students, and it is the largest performing arts organization on the West Shore, drawing audiences from Muskegon, Ottawa, Kent, Oceana and surrounding counties. Led by Music Director Scott Speck, the group is characterized by high-caliber musicians and notable guest artists; in 2025 it announced a partnership with CMF Marketing to support its storytelling efforts.
